Huehnerbaron DEInternational Harvester (McCormick) 523 or 624, made in St. Dizier, France from 1965 to 1972 with a French made TIM cab. At the same time, the models 523 and 624 were made in Neuss, Germany. All engines for these models came from Neuss, while all transmissions came from St. Dizier. 2008-04-16 02:48

DynaMike NLThe 8 Coupé had a much more fluid roofline (cf. /vehicle_31150-Simca-8-Coupe-1946.html ). These are Simca 5, and all five of them are 'Berline Décapotable'. In "Automobilia HS11 - Toutes les voitures françaises 1939" there is a picture from a concours d'élégance in June 1939 with almost identical Simca 5s (chromed headlights, extra lighhts on the front wings, etc. Only the wheels are slightly different (no dark paint between chrome hubcaps and light paint and thinner white walls) and the ladies' dresses and hats seem to be slightly newer. 2008-04-12 13:02
